| #include "pw_async2/system_time_provider.h" |
| |
| #include "pw_chrono/system_timer.h" |
| #include "pw_toolchain/no_destructor.h" |
| |
| namespace pw::async2 { |
| namespace { |
| |
| using ::pw::chrono::SystemClock; |
| |
| class SystemTimeProvider final : public TimeProvider<SystemClock> { |
| public: |
| SystemTimeProvider() |
| : timer_( |
| [this](SystemClock::time_point expired) { RunExpired(expired); }) {} |
| |
| private: |
| SystemClock::time_point now() final { return SystemClock::now(); } |
| |
| void DoInvokeAt(SystemClock::time_point time_point) final { |
| timer_.InvokeAt(time_point); |
| } |
| |
| void DoCancel() final { timer_.Cancel(); } |
| |
| pw::chrono::SystemTimer timer_; |
| }; |
| |
| } // namespace |
| |
| TimeProvider<SystemClock>& GetSystemTimeProvider() { |
| static pw::NoDestructor<SystemTimeProvider> time_provider; |
| return *time_provider; |
| } |
| |
| } // namespace pw::async2 |
